620f76352f
fix: typo and systemd check
2021-02-23 19:24:55 +03:00
d5e1768633
More support for patched app
2021-02-23 19:21:54 +03:00
7a3eb21954
binary patching support
2021-02-22 12:57:13 +03:00
b660c5f1b0
doc: help text fix
2020-09-25 13:25:43 +03:00
a80305e4d1
add readme
2020-09-25 12:10:02 +03:00
32a7d722a2
command descriptions
2020-09-21 05:41:30 +03:00
8d29aff13c
remove kf2-srv-force-attr
2020-09-09 14:17:46 +03:00
9462386ad2
feat: log cmd group
2020-09-09 14:06:35 +03:00
7138198cc5
fixed broken update.
2020-09-03 12:43:06 +03:00
9ec39af50f
fixed failed instance stop
2020-08-20 00:13:31 +03:00
6c2a62ebdc
refactor: replaced steamID3/steamID64 conversation algorithm
2020-08-17 01:12:51 +03:00
0c13ad296f
fix 'find: Failed to restore initial working directory'
2020-08-15 15:32:10 +03:00
5788b294d9
fix: bashcomp
...
- fix bash completion for commands without parameters;
- fix bash completion for use not existing command group.
2020-08-15 15:05:37 +03:00
dddc45b9c5
fix: bash completion for kf2-srv-beta.
2020-08-14 14:59:43 +03:00
e667a83369
feat: bash completion
2020-08-13 05:44:02 +03:00
d611561552
more parallel actions
2020-08-08 08:28:44 +03:00
2fc72e98da
style: replace BUILDROOT with DESTDIR
2020-08-08 06:38:20 +03:00
2dbd001d3c
feat: "server_exists" check
2020-08-08 06:14:17 +03:00
d7502e7cbe
fix: error message
2020-08-08 05:14:26 +03:00
29582eb2b8
fix: include conf, extended conf
2020-08-08 05:12:01 +03:00
620f91e5e9
fix: run_as_root / run_as_steam arg count
2020-08-08 05:02:12 +03:00
89e09826f7
fix: correct old kf2-srv execs
2020-08-08 03:47:28 +03:00
acf65d3c16
fix: rm globals.lib again
2020-08-08 03:44:29 +03:00
95e409471f
fix: rm globals.lib
2020-08-08 03:40:55 +03:00
9323c61293
bugfixes
2020-08-08 03:40:13 +03:00
5c7a7f8f6c
fix: remove logrotate check
...
There is no chance to check it correctly
2020-08-08 03:34:06 +03:00
78945bfd80
fix: looping when switch user
2020-08-07 15:25:10 +03:00
c59b6e61d1
fix: path for libs
2020-08-07 14:35:58 +03:00
1d336dfa46
clean and feat:
...
- remove lib template
- add tests for libs
2020-08-07 14:30:29 +03:00
099fa7ceab
feat: parallel actions
2020-08-07 14:20:40 +03:00
efb4094d13
feat: run_as_root / run_as_steam
2020-08-07 13:51:21 +03:00
36f1d5514d
feat: new code structure
2020-08-07 11:31:52 +03:00
5cc1a53f08
wip: code splitting
2020-08-07 10:56:51 +03:00
414aa62ec5
update makefile for new code structure
2020-08-07 07:30:34 +03:00
75d79078e2
Advanced building
...
- makefiles;
- customizable PREFIX;
- tests;
- other useful stuff.
2020-08-05 12:36:08 +03:00
5f2b6075ba
WIP: ...
2020-08-01 23:05:51 +03:00
c42b331dc7
WIP: prepare to split scripts
2020-07-29 19:16:01 +03:00
1dc49530ce
fix: misprint
2020-07-19 12:19:54 +03:00
b618acd1e1
fix: endless downloading
2020-07-19 07:58:23 +03:00
f7270c73a1
fix misprint
2020-07-13 05:19:53 +03:00
e0e0b3c8a8
renamed: SOURCES/main.conf.template -> SOURCES/instance.conf.template
2020-07-13 05:06:55 +03:00
ab94711bb9
rename main.conf to instance.conf
2020-07-13 05:04:36 +03:00
4530c8de69
feat: force attrs for new files
2020-07-13 02:35:29 +03:00
2a62a1f49b
upd
2020-07-12 23:32:25 +03:00
4b05ded66c
feat: force attr for log/ini files
...
- based for systemd service with inotify;
- group and permissions can be set in kf2-srv.conf;
- bot password in separate conf with no permissions for others.
2020-07-12 04:38:39 +03:00
848ea7d726
update systemd services
...
After/Wants/Requires blocks
2020-07-12 03:16:42 +03:00
14ab8fc66a
fix: logfile permission is 640 now
2020-07-12 00:52:42 +03:00
ae6d62010b
fix: now logrotate DO rotation
2020-07-12 00:49:30 +03:00
f096d40433
feat: server logs with 'steam' group
2020-07-10 23:50:25 +03:00
e3a9f8ecfe
fix: disable timestamp for chat logs;
2020-07-10 23:29:50 +03:00